Method

Four channels, one number.

Each channel is scored out of 100 against the set below, on its own terms, then combined on fixed weights. Nothing in this edition passes 76 and nothing realistically will: a brand would have to lead every channel at once.

Every board, every edition, same set

45% 30% 15% 10%
45% Organic search
Google AI Overviews

17 category keywords per board, position weighted

30% AI answers
ChatGPT Gemini Claude Perplexity Copilot AI Mode

25 questions put to 7 engines, scored on who gets named

15% Social search
TikTok Instagram YouTube Reddit

Searches run inside each platform, not on the open web

10% Brand demand

Monthly Australian search volume for the brand name and its close variants

Worked example TAL, ranked first on life insurance
51.4 of 100
TAL scores 51.4

Four channels, each scored out of 100 on its own terms, then weighted and added. The dotted arc is the headroom nobody in the index has taken.

Search discoverability +23.3 51.9 scored × 45% AI visibility +19.2 63.9 scored × 30% Social discoverability +5.9 39.5 scored × 15% Brand demand +3.0 29.7 scored × 10%

Add the four contributions together and you have the presence score. A brand strong on one channel only cannot climb far, which is the point. Where a channel could not be measured its weight is shared across the rest rather than counted as zero, so the percentages here always total 100. Contributions are rounded to one decimal place.
